What are you currently working on?

Tell everyone about your current projects and stuff you've done for the space

  • Elias: iDrive CAN Bus
  • Alex: 3D Drucker mit 2 Druckköpfen
  • Chris: Repairing The Ultimaker, Compiling Slic3r MuMaLab Edition for Windows
  • Dennis & Susanne: New in the space; wants to learn about 3d printing and Lasercutting and everything
  • PeterF: Recycling Lockdrive of Obikes to assist in playing music
  • Ulli: Is going to assimilate the next workshop
  • Adrian: Playing VR, working on 3D-Printers like the Ultimaker and slic3rs
  • Eszta: remodeling suitcases into furniture
  • Bernhard: 3D-Design and possibly working on the CNC or Laser
  • Nico: Moving into a new flat, and starts building the first Shelf there
  • Chris: Building led sign that shows the deadline of projects
  • Paul: SMD soldering with stencils
  • David: Labor E.V. meeting

CCCamp 2019

From 21.08.-25.08.2019 the CCCamp will be in Ziegeleipark Mildenberg. We need to decide wether we want to join the Königlich Bayrisches Amtsvillage or if we'd like to create our own village.

  • can't attend in person tonight, so here go my thoughts: we have a quiet big project on-going with the move that we should not forget about. From my side, I will rather invest my mindshare & manpower in that more permanent project. --C22 (talk)
    • We decided that we want to create our own small village (Paul will set up a wiki page) but we also would like to join the Königlich Bayrisches Amtsvillage

Things to Buy

Things to buy for projects related to the space.

  • Ultimaker:
      • Octopi & Cam & SD & Power Supply: 72,80 €
      • E3Dv6 Hotend: 70,00 €
      • Bushings, Bearings & Belts: 42,28 €
    • Approved
